debug iapp
debug iapp
Use the debug iapp privileged EXEC command to begin debugging of IAPP operations. Use the no form
of this command to stop the debug operation.
[no] debug iapp
{packets | event | error}
Syntax Description
Defaults This command has no default setting.
Command Modes Privileged EXEC

Examples This example shows how to begin debugging of IAPP packets:
AP# debug iapp packet
This example shows how to begin debugging of IAPP events:
AP# debug iapp events
This example shows how to begin debugging of IAPP errors:
AP# debug iapp errors

packets Displays IAPP packets sent and received by the access point. Link test
packets are not displayed
event Displays significant IAPP events
error Displays IAPP software and protocol errors
